Output babfaa83b1a2efdf7c06e0738f4922e30e92d18075c045ee12589a88dd3670ba:1

value
9731700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a675aa7e1e0f2b0a23b37efe7ea2e9af6ddda430 OP_EQUAL
address
3GsB3xr9E9iEqRdRGc5vLdc1ZUvpu8vVWu
transaction
babfaa83b1a2efdf7c06e0738f4922e30e92d18075c045ee12589a88dd3670ba
spent
true